hi there when my now built hutch (6x2x3ft) arrives (that i got for xmas built by dad....) i hope to be fostering...however i need to get a run sorted. now the rabbits can have free range of garden while im in as its rabbit proofed from when chelsea stays and all plants are bunny edible... but as we have cats that live next door if im at work then i would feel happier putting them in a run (also think rescue wud prefer that). Now i would like some suggestions please.... the run will be for on grass and will not be 24 hours (i dont think tho may change.) what sort of size? what height? and should i use the metal style ones which can be moved or make a solid wooden framed one? hmm decisions decisions.....
 
I have a large metal one from Zooplus which is really heavy and takes two people to lift properly and move and it is staked into the ground but it has three openings around it so you can move it around when necessary. I think I paid £48.00 for it. I just padlocked doors I don't use.

I bought the largest one but with an online discount was £48 instead of £59 and with no p&p.

I have it attached to the hutch via a large enclosed ramp which they access via a catflap but i can take the tunnel away to lock them in at night.
